<title>bootstd: Use blk uclass device numbers to set efi bootdev</title>
<updated>2023-04-26T12:43:05Z</updated>
<author>
<name>Mathew McBride</name>
<email>matt@traverse.com.au</email>
</author>
<published>2023-04-24T01:49:50Z</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=484e701d74c87b81d09734c00aafc6052caabb17'/>
<id>urn:sha1:484e701d74c87b81d09734c00aafc6052caabb17</id>
<content type='text'>
When loading a file from a block device, efiload_read_file
was using the seq_num of the device (e.g "35" of virtio_blk#35)
instead of the block device id (e.g what you get from running
the corresponding device scan command, like "virtio 0")

This cause EFI booting from these devices to fail as an
invalid device number is passed to blk_get_device_part_str:

  Scanning bootdev 'virtio-blk#35.bootdev':
  distro_efi_read_bootflow_file start (efi,fname=&lt;NULL&gt;)
  distro_efi_read_bootflow_file start (efi,fname=&lt;NULL&gt;)
  setting bootdev virtio, 35, efi/boot/bootaa64.efi, 00000000beef9a40, 170800
  efi_dp_from_name calling blk_get_device_part_str
  dev=virtio devnr=35 path=efi/boot/bootaa64.efi
  blk_get_device_part_str (virtio,35)
  blk_get_device_by_str (virtio, 35)
  ** Bad device specification virtio 35 **
  Using default device tree: dtb/qemu-arm.dtb
  No device tree available
  0  efi          ready   virtio       1  virtio-blk#35.bootdev.par efi/boot/bootaa64.efi
  ** Booting bootflow 'virtio-blk#35.bootdev.part_1' with efi
  blk_get_device_part_str (virtio,0:1)
  blk_get_device_by_str (virtio, 0)
  No UEFI binary known at beef9a40 (image buf=00000000beef9a40,addr=0000000000000000)
  Boot failed (err=-22)

<title>bootstd: Support booting EFI where multiple options exist</title>
<updated>2023-04-26T12:43:04Z</updated>
<author>
<name>Simon Glass</name>
<email>sjg@chromium.org</email>
</author>
<published>2023-04-24T01:49:46Z</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=d80bb4f958b01b6e1a3e904fe8e5e40584113938'/>
<id>urn:sha1:d80bb4f958b01b6e1a3e904fe8e5e40584113938</id>
<content type='text'>
The current EFI implementation has a strange quirk where it watches
loaded files and uses the last-loaded file to determine the device that
is being booted from.

This is confusing with bootstd, where multiple options may exist. Even
loading a device tree will cause it to go wrong. There is no API for
passing this information, since the only entry into booting an EFI image
is the 'bootefi' command.

To work around this, call efi_set_bootdev() for EFI images, if possible,
just before booting.

<title>bootstd: Replicate the dtb-filename quirks of distroboot</title>
<updated>2023-03-08T19:40:49Z</updated>
<author>
<name>Simon Glass</name>
<email>sjg@chromium.org</email>
</author>
<published>2023-02-22T19:17:04Z</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=47dd6b4d7daba06a04bb612d0c19e350e6287fac'/>
<id>urn:sha1:47dd6b4d7daba06a04bb612d0c19e350e6287fac</id>
<content type='text'>
For EFI, the distro boot scripts search in three different directories
for the .dtb file. The SOC-based filename fallback is supported only for
32-bit ARM.

Adjust the code to mirror this behaviour.

Also some boards can use a prior-stage FDT if one is not found in the
normal way. Support this and show a message in that case.

<title>bootstd: Treat DHCP and PXE as bootdev labels</title>
<updated>2023-01-23T23:11:41Z</updated>
<author>
<name>Simon Glass</name>
<email>sjg@chromium.org</email>
</author>
<published>2023-01-17T17:48:05Z</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=d9f48579dced9c897e718a8b0b84d56ac564a486'/>
<id>urn:sha1:d9f48579dced9c897e718a8b0b84d56ac564a486</id>
<content type='text'>
These are associated with the ethernet boot device but do not match its
uclass name, so handle them as special cases.

Provide a way to pass flags through with the bootdev so that we know
how to process it. The flags are checked by the bootmeths, to ensure that
only the selected bootmeth is used.

While these both use the network device, they work quite differently. It
is common to run only one of these, or to run PXE before DHCP. Provide
bootflow flags to control which methods are used. Check these in the two
bootmeths so that only the chosen one is used.

<title>bootstd: Support reading the device tree with EFI</title>
<updated>2023-01-23T23:11:40Z</updated>
<author>
<name>Simon Glass</name>
<email>sjg@chromium.org</email>
</author>
<published>2023-01-17T17:47:57Z</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=e890e8c4cbeb6b8ed27d48be946ecec03ef267e2'/>
<id>urn:sha1:e890e8c4cbeb6b8ed27d48be946ecec03ef267e2</id>
<content type='text'>
With EFI booting the device tree is required but is not actually specified
in any way. The normal method is to use a fdtfile environment variable to
get the filename, then look for that file on the media.

Implement this in the bootmeth.

<title>bootstd: Add an implementation of EFI boot</title>
<updated>2022-04-25T14:00:04Z</updated>
<author>
<name>Simon Glass</name>
<email>sjg@chromium.org</email>
</author>
<published>2022-04-25T05:31:17Z</published>
<link rel='alternate' type='text/html' href='http://cgit.235523.xyz/u-boot.git/commit/?id=acfa9bdfa7391f1872aa67bc6e4d3cd38e11d6c9'/>
<id>urn:sha1:acfa9bdfa7391f1872aa67bc6e4d3cd38e11d6c9</id>
<content type='text'>
Add a bootmeth driver which handles EFI boot, using EFI_LOADER.

In effect, this provides the same functionality as the 'bootefi' command
and shares the same code. But the interface into it is via a bootmeth,
so it does not require any special scripts, etc.

For now this requires the 'bootefi' command be enabled. Future work may
tidy this up so that it can be used without CONFIG_CMDLINE being enabled.

There was much discussion about whether this is needed, but it seems
that it is, at least for now.
